Basement leak repair services involve identifying and addressing sources of water intrusion in the lower levels of a property. Professionals typically assess the extent of the leak, which may originate from cracks in the foundation, faulty plumbing, or issues with drainage systems. Once the source is determined, repair methods can include sealing cracks, replacing damaged pipes, or installing waterproof barriers to prevent future leaks. The goal is to restore the basement’s dryness and structural integrity, helping to protect the property from further water damage.
Leaking basements can lead to numerous problems, including mold growth, wood rot, and damage to personal belongings stored in the space. Persistent moisture can also compromise the foundation’s stability over time, increasing the risk of structural issues. Basement leak repair services aim to eliminate these risks by stopping ongoing water intrusion and addressing underlying causes. Proper repairs can also improve indoor air quality and reduce the likelihood of musty odors associated with damp environments.

The overview below groups typical Basement Leak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Bellwood, IL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Basic Leak Repair - Typically costs between $300 and $1,000 for minor repairs to seal small cracks or leaks in basement foundations. The price varies depending on the leak’s size and location.
Comprehensive Waterproofing - Full basement waterproofing services usually range from $2,500 to $8,000, covering extensive sealing, drainage systems, and moisture barriers to prevent future leaks.
Localized Leak Fixes - Spot repairs for specific leak points often fall within the $500 to $2,000 range, depending on accessibility and extent of damage to the basement structure.
Emergency Leak Repairs - Urgent repair services can cost from $1,000 to $4,000, especially if immediate intervention is needed to prevent further water damage or structural issues.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es basement leaks? Basement leaks can result from plumbing issues, foundation cracks, poor drainage, or plumbing pipe failures. Identifying the source often requires a professional inspection.
How do contractors fix basement leaks? Repair methods may include sealing cracks, installing waterproof membranes, improving drainage systems, or replacing damaged pipes, depending on the leak's cause.
Are basement leak repairs disruptive? Repair processes vary; some may require minor excavation or interior work, but professionals aim to minimize disruption during repairs.
Can basement leaks be prevented? Proper maintenance, sealing cracks, and ensuring effective drainage can help prevent leaks, but professional assessments are recommended for ongoing protection.
How long do basement leak repairs typically take? The duration depends on the repair type and severity but generally ranges from a few hours to several days, as determined by the local service provider.
